What is the return policy for purchases?
Discogs operates as a marketplace that connects buyers and sellers of music and related items. Consequently, the return policy for purchases primarily depends on the individual seller's terms and conditions. Sellers are encouraged to communicate their return policies directly in their listings, giving buyers the necessary information regarding the possibility of returning an item, the time frame for returns, and any conditions that may apply.
It is important for buyers to carefully review the seller's policies before making a purchase. This includes details about whether returns are accepted, who bears the cost of return shipping, and any specific conditions under which a return may be considered acceptable. For instance, some sellers may accept returns only if an item does not match the description provided or if it arrives damaged.
Furthermore, buyers should also take note of the ratings and reviews of the sellers, as these often provide insights into previous buyer experiences, which can influence the decision to proceed with a purchase. In the event that a dispute arises regarding a purchase, Discogs has guidelines in place to help facilitate communication between buyers and sellers to find a resolution.
For the most current and detailed information regarding the return policies of specific purchases, it is advisable to check the product description or the seller's account page directly. This approach ensures that you obtain the most accurate and relevant information before finalizing any transaction.
